I have a placo and it seems very shy. Basicly the only time i seem to see it is in the dark. I also have a shrimp in the tank and i have seen him munch on an algae wafer however I have yet to see the placo eat. I was told to put one algae wafer in once a week, is that suffiecient? Anything else I should be doing?

Worried,
Briko03

I have also heard placo's are responsible for a great deal of waste, is this true?
 
no it's not enough for him.most plecos do not eat enough algea in your tank.try feeding him zucchini and cucumber slices very other day(i give mine vegetables every night) and throw in a algea disk at night.there are many other posts on how to feed plecos,just look in the bottomfeeder section
